Filing 170 ORDER denying 169 Motion for Certificate of Appealability; denying 169 Motion for Leave to Appeal in forma pauperis. Signed by Judge Frank J. Polozola on 3/14/11. (BP) |
Filing 166 OPINION Adopting 163 Report and Recommendations of the U.S. Magistrate Judge. Dfts' Motion for Summary Judgment shall be granted and this action shall be dismissed. Signed by Judge Frank J. Polozola on 2/15/10. (BP) |
Filing 146 OPINION Adopting 144 Report and Recommendations of the U.S. Magistrate Judge. 140 Motion for Summary Judgment filed by Unknown Curtis shall be granted and the claims against Lt. Curtis shall be dismissed without prejudice for failure to exhaust available administrative remedies pursuant to 42 U.S.C. §1997e(a), and with prejudice to refiling the claims in forma pauperis status. This matter shall be referred back to the magistrate judge for further proceedings on the plaintiff's First Amendment claim against Maj. Donald Johnson, Lt. Patrick Cochran and Maj. Kenneth Stewart. Signed by Judge Frank J. Polozola on 5/17/10. (BP, ) |
